50 Cent didn’t hesitate to throw more jabs at Sean “Diddy” Combs after being name-dropped during the testimony of Capricorn Clark, Diddy’s former assistant.
On Tuesday (May 27), Clark testified that the Bad Boy co-founder held a deep-rooted grudge against 50 Cent for over a decade.
According to Clark, the tension reached a boiling point at an MTV press event years ago when Diddy allegedly told Fif’s then-manager, the late Chris Lighty, “I don’t like all the back and forth … I like guns.”

After hearing that revelation, the G-Unit boss took to Instagram with a photo of him wearing a A.I.-generated “free Diddy” t-shirt to Game Five of the NBA Finals, which he later showed was actually a Balmain shirt.
In another AI-generated image, he showed himself looking panicked, with the caption: “Oh my goodness itty bitty Diddy wants me Dead, I have to lay low, I think I’m gonna hide out at the playoff game tonight. LOL.” Another post read, “Wait a minute PUFFY’s got a gun, I can’t believe this I don’t feel safe. LOL.”

The “itty bitty Diddy” jab referred to the disturbing lawsuit filed earlier this month by a woman accusing the 55-year-old of raping her in 2001. In her graphic allegations, she referred to his anatomy as “an itty-bitty Diddy,” comparing it to the size of a Tootsie Roll.
The aforementioned trolling isn’t the first time 50 poked fun at the father-of-seven’s ongoing trial. Earlier this month, ahead of jury selection, 50 used A.I. once again to create a photo of himself as every juror in the trial, each wearing a different colored suit. “I’m not sure if this is fair but don’t worry, be happy!” he captioned the since-deleted post.

Last July, 50 Cent revealed to The Hollywood Reporter that he started distancing himself from Diddy after a particularly strange encounter. The TV mogul recalled the Hip-Hop mogul allegedly asking to take him shopping — an uncomfortable offer for him.
“I thought that was the weirdest shi*t in the world because that might be something that a man says to a woman,” he explained. “And I’m just like, ‘Naw, I’m not f**king with this weird energy or weird sh*t.’”
